燃煤电厂氟污染规律研究

摘    要:长期饮用高氟水或摄取高氟食物会引起氟中毒症,本文以燃用高氟煤物的淮北电厂为例,通过对电厂氟污染源及其周围大气,地表水,地下水,灰场土壤和灰场农作物的监测,分析了电厂的氟迁移转化规律,研究了电厂的氟污染源对周围环境的影响,并提出了综合治理电厂氟污染的对策。

关 键 词:燃煤电厂 氟污染 氟迁移转化 治理对策

Abstract:Drinking water of taking in food containing high fluorine by a long time can cause fluorine poisoning. This paperanalyzes the regularity of power plant's fluorine migration & transformation by testing & analyzing fluorine of fluorine pollutionsource,atmosphere,the earh's surface water,underground water,ash-field soil K crops around power plant through taking Huai-Betpower plant burning high fluorine coal for example, and evaluates the influence of power plant' fluorine pollution source toenvironment & puts forward some countermeasure to control comprehensively power plant's fluorine pollution.
Keywords:Power plant burning coal  Fluorine pollution  Fluorine migration & transformation  Control counter measures
